If this light comes on, it's essential to have your lorry inspected immediately.

The oil stress alerting light suggests low oil pressure, requiring instant attention to prevent engine damage.

The tire stress monitoring system (TPMS) light notifies you to reduced tire stress, impacting lorry stability and fuel performance. Overlooking this can cause unsafe driving problems.

The abdominal muscle light shows an issue with the anti-lock stopping system, endangering your ability to stop swiftly in emergency situations.

Last but not least, the coolant temperature level cautioning light warns of engine overheating, which can cause extreme damage otherwise solved swiftly.

Comprehending these usual caution lights will aid you deal with issues quickly and keep risk-free driving conditions.

Significance of Prompt Interest



Comprehending the usual warning lights in your automobile is just the primary step; the value of without delay attending to these warnings can not be highlighted enough to guarantee your safety when driving.

When a caution light illuminates on your control panel, it's your vehicle's means of communicating a potential issue that needs focus. Neglecting these cautions can bring about much more serious issues in the future, endangering your security and potentially costing you more out of commission.

Motivate interest to alerting lights can avoid malfunctions and mishaps. For example, a flashing check engine light might show a misfire that, if left unattended, might create damages to the catalytic converter. Resolving this immediately can conserve you from a pricey repair work.



Similarly, a brake system alerting light may signal reduced brake liquid or worn brake pads, essential elements for your security when driving.

Do It Yourself Troubleshooting Tips



If you discover a warning light on your control panel, there are a few do it yourself troubleshooting tips you can attempt before looking for professional assistance.

The first step is to consult your car's guidebook to recognize what the certain caution light shows. Occasionally the issue can be as straightforward as a loosened gas cap triggering the check engine light. Tightening the gas cap may settle the trouble.

One more common concern is a reduced battery, which can activate different advising lights. Checking the battery links for deterioration and ensuring they're secure could take care of the problem.

If a caution light persists, you can try resetting it by detaching the cars and truck's battery for a couple of mins and after that reconnecting it. In addition, checking your lorry's fluid levels, such as oil, coolant, and brake fluid, can assist troubleshoot advising lights associated with these systems.
